About this track
"Pipe Down" is a song by Drake from the album Certified Lover Boy, released in 2021. The song was written by Anthoine Walters, Bizzy Crook, Drake, FaxOnly, Hady Moamer - هادي معمر, Kas (Producer), Leon Thomas, Simon Gebrelul. It was produced by Anthoine Walters, FaxOnly, Hady Moamer - هادي معمر, Leon Thomas, Simon Gebrelul.
